Compliance management as a whole relates to the broad spectrum of regulatory bodies that issue certificates for various sectors in the industry. Finance, Health and Security are the most popular and important compliance related statutory bodies. Since digital data is always a target for threats and attacks from different sources, it becomes mandatory to protect them well.


Compliance management provides global recognition to industries that strive to reach out to different markets. While doing so they may need to adhere to local rules and regulations also. Managing a host of certifications will become a tedious task if the organization does not define clear processes for each of them. Compliance management can also be treated as a process and institutionalized to protect vital data and prevent non-conformances to regulations.
